It must have been incredibly difficult to be the guy to follow up the remarkable career that Myles Gaskin had. I mean, the sort of standard that Gaskin established while dominating opposing defenses and then scribbling his name all throughout the UW football record book was just incredible. He established quite the legacy as he ran for 1000 or more yards on four different occasions. 

And Salvon Ahmed was able to step in, see those records, and then run for 1000 yards himself. During the 2019 season, Ahmed managed to run for 1020 yards, which gave him the 21st season of a Washington Husky running for 1000 or more yards. 

That’s not bad.

Ahmed also pretty quietly had a solid career. We’re talking about a guy who managed to run for 2016 yards throughout his career, spanning from 2017 to 2019. He accomplished quite a bit.

Washington Husky football history: Salvon Ahmed tallied the 21st 1000-yard rushing season in 2019

During the 2019 season, Ahmed averaged 5.4 yards per carry and scored 11 touchdowns on the ground for the Huskies. He was a huge reason as to why UW was able to go 8-5 throughout the 2019 season as he played in 12 games and had multiple performances where he ran for 100 or more yards in a game.

Like against the USC Trojans, a game in which he ran for 153 yards. Or the Oregon State Beavers, who allowed him to get 174 yards. The Oregon Ducks also allowed for Ahmed to rush for 140 yards. And then there was the Arizona Wildcats, who gave up three rushing touchdowns to Ahmed. 

In what was a pretty significant transition year for the Washington Husky football team, Ahmed helped carry the Huskies forward. He helped provide plenty of yards and quite a few touchdowns in a season that UW definitely needed someone to step up and provide a spark.
